carry over

US /ˈkæri ˌoʊvər/
UK /ˈkæri ˌoʊvər/
"carry over" picture

Phrasal Verb

1.

to continue to exist or be used in a new situation or at a later time

Example:
The skills learned in this course will carry over to your professional life.
Some traditions carry over from generation to generation.
2.

to move an amount or balance from one column or page to another

Example:
Please carry over the total to the next page.
Any unused vacation days will carry over to the next year.
